荷兰云主机如何减少延迟和卡顿问题?
- 来源:纵横数据
- 作者:中横科技
- 时间:2025/4/8 10:37:50
- 类别:新闻资讯
荷兰云主机如何减少延迟和卡顿问题?
减少荷兰云主机的延迟和卡顿问题,可以通过以下几种方法来优化:
1. 选择合适的数据中心
选择地理位置接近的云数据中心:确保你的荷兰云主机位于离目标用户(或主要访问者)较近的地理位置。比如,如果你的主要用户群体位于欧洲或荷兰本地,选择荷兰境内的云数据中心可以显著降低延迟。
使用边缘计算:通过边缘计算节点将计算和存储分布到离用户更近的位置,进一步降低延迟。
2. 优化网络连接
提高带宽:确保云主机的带宽足够,避免因带宽不足导致的数据传输延迟或卡顿。根据使用场景(如大流量数据传输或实时视频流)合理选择带宽规格。
网络优化工具:可以使用一些网络优化工具(如WAN优化、TCP优化)来加速数据传输,提高网络稳定性,减少丢包率和延迟。
3. 内容分发网络(CDN)
使用CDN加速静态资源:通过将静态资源(如图片、视频、样式表、JavaScript文件等)缓存到全球各地的CDN节点,确保用户访问时能从最近的节点获取资源,从而减少加载时间和延迟。
动态内容加速:一些高端CDN服务也支持加速动态内容的传输,能够显著减少延迟,尤其是对于经常更新的内容。
4. 优化TCP连接和协议
启用TCP优化:确保使用合适的TCP拥塞控制算法(如BBR、CUBIC等),根据不同网络条件调整TCP窗口大小,提高带宽的利用率和传输效率。
使用HTTP/2或HTTP/3:这两种协议能减少连接数、提高数据传输效率,尤其在高延迟的网络环境下表现良好,能有效减少卡顿和延迟。
5. 减少不必要的请求和负载
减少多余的网络请求:优化网站或应用的请求频率,避免不必要的重复请求。例如,合并多个JavaScript或CSS文件,减少HTTP请求的数量。
请求压缩:启用压缩技术(如Gzip、Brotli)压缩传输数据,减小数据大小,提升加载速度。
内容缓存:使用合适的缓存策略,减少重复的请求和数据传输,降低服务器负载。
6. 负载均衡和分布式架构
使用负载均衡器:将流量均衡地分配到多个云主机上,避免某一台服务器过载而导致的延迟和卡顿。
多区域部署:在多个地理位置设置云主机或服务节点,确保用户请求能够通过最近的服务器处理,减少跨区域的延迟。
7. 监控和调优
定期监控延迟和性能:通过性能监控工具(如Pingdom、New Relic等)定期检查网络延迟、带宽利用率、丢包率等指标。根据监控结果及时调整服务器和网络配置。
延迟敏感服务优化:对于实时性要求较高的服务(如在线游戏、视频会议等),使用专门的技术(如WebSocket、UDP协议等)来确保低延迟和流畅体验。
8. 硬件和虚拟化优化
选择高性能硬件:如果延迟问题与服务器硬件性能有关,可以选择配备更高性能CPU和更多内存的云主机。高性能的硬件能提升计算和网络处理能力,减少延迟。
优化虚拟化技术:如果使用虚拟化技术(如KVM、VMware等),确保虚拟机的资源分配合理,避免因资源争抢而导致的性能瓶颈。
通过这些方法,能够显著改善荷兰云主机的延迟和卡顿问题,提升用户体验。如果你的服务在特定区域或使用特定应用时有更具体的延迟问题,也可以进一步细化优化措施。